Market Overview:
The Architectural Coatings Market is experiencing robust growth, driven by the increasing demand for decorative and protective coatings in various sectors, including residential, commercial, and industrial applications. As of 2024, the global Architectural Coatings Market is valued at 78,985 million dollars and is projected to grow at a compound annual growth rate (CAGR) of 4.95% over the forecast period, reaching approximately 116,252 million dollars by 2032. This growth reflects a rising focus on aesthetics, sustainability, and durability in building materials.
Several key factors are driving the market’s expansion. The growing construction industry, particularly in emerging economies, is a significant contributor, as more buildings and infrastructure projects require high-quality coatings. Additionally, the increasing emphasis on environmentally friendly and low-VOC (volatile organic compounds) products is pushing manufacturers to innovate and develop sustainable coating solutions. The integration of advanced technologies and formulations is also enhancing the performance and application of architectural coatings, leading to increased adoption.
Regionally, North America holds the largest share of the Architectural Coatings Market, primarily due to a strong construction sector, high disposable income, and a preference for premium products. Europe follows closely, with a similar focus on sustainability and stringent regulations promoting the use of eco-friendly coatings. The Asia-Pacific region is expected to witness significant growth during the forecast period, driven by rapid urbanization, rising disposable incomes, and substantial investments in infrastructure development. Countries like China and India are anticipated to offer substantial growth opportunities due to their expanding construction activities and increasing awareness of the benefits of advanced architectural coatings.

Market Drivers:
Increasing Urbanization:
Rapid urbanization is a significant driver of the Architectural Coatings Market. For instance, according to the United Nations, the global urban population is expected to reach 68% by 2050, with developing regions, particularly in Asia and Africa, experiencing the highest growth rates. This shift necessitates the construction of new residential and commercial buildings, creating substantial demand for architectural coatings. The World Bank highlights that urban development projects are crucial for economic growth, stimulating investment in infrastructure and increasing the need for durable and aesthetically appealing coatings.
Emphasis on Sustainability:
The growing emphasis on sustainable construction practices is reshaping the architectural coatings landscape. Government initiatives and international agreements, such as the Paris Agreement, underscore the importance of reducing carbon footprints and promoting eco-friendly products. For instance, The International Energy Agency (IEA) reports that green building initiatives can reduce energy consumption in buildings by up to 50%. As a result, manufacturers are increasingly focusing on low-VOC and environmentally friendly coatings, which are anticipated to capture a significant share of the market. A recent study by the Global Alliance for Buildings and Construction indicates that sustainable building materials can enhance energy efficiency, making them a priority for construction projects worldwide.
Technological Advancements:
Technological advancements in the formulation and application of architectural coatings are significantly driving market growth. The integration of smart technologies, such as nanotechnology and advanced polymer formulations, enhances the performance characteristics of coatings, including durability, weather resistance, and aesthetic appeal. For instance, Research from the European Commission suggests that innovations in materials science can lead to coatings that last up to 30% longer than traditional products. Furthermore, advancements in application techniques, such as spray technology and automated application systems, increase efficiency and reduce labor costs, attracting more investments into the coatings sector.
Regulatory Compliance and Standards:
Regulatory compliance and standards play a crucial role in shaping the Architectural Coatings Market. Government bodies worldwide are implementing stringent regulations regarding the use of hazardous materials in coatings. For example, the Environmental Protection Agency (EPA) in the United States has established regulations to limit VOC emissions from architectural coatings, pushing manufacturers to innovate and develop compliant products. According to the International Organization for Standardization (ISO), adherence to these regulations not only ensures environmental protection but also enhances product quality and safety. As such, companies that prioritize compliance with these standards are likely to gain a competitive edge in the market. The architectural Coatings Market is significantly influenced by increasing urbanization, a strong focus on sustainability, technological advancements, and stringent regulatory requirements. These drivers are not only shaping the demand for innovative coating solutions but also encouraging manufacturers to adapt to evolving market dynamics and consumer preferences.
Market Trends:
Shift Toward Eco-Friendly Products:
The trend toward eco-friendly architectural coatings is becoming increasingly prominent as consumers and regulators prioritize sustainability. Governments worldwide are implementing stricter environmental regulations, encouraging manufacturers to develop products with lower environmental impacts. For instance, according to the United Nations Environment Programme (UNEP), sustainable construction practices can significantly reduce energy consumption and waste generation, promoting the use of eco-friendly coatings. As a result, many companies are investing in research and development to create low-VOC and non-toxic coatings that meet both regulatory requirements and consumer demands. A report by the International Finance Corporation (IFC) emphasizes that the adoption of sustainable materials can enhance market competitiveness and drive long-term profitability for businesses in the coatings sector.
Growth in Smart Coatings Technology:
The emergence of smart coatings technology represents another significant trend within the Architectural Coatings Market. Smart coatings are designed to respond to environmental changes, such as temperature, humidity, and UV exposure, enhancing the durability and functionality of architectural surfaces. For instance, The European Commission’s Horizon 2020 program has funded research initiatives aimed at advancing smart materials, showcasing the growing interest in this area. This trend is driven by the demand for coatings that not only serve aesthetic purposes but also provide additional functionalities, such as self-cleaning and anti-microbial properties. As smart technology becomes more integrated into construction materials, the market for these advanced coatings is expected to expand, attracting investments from both private and public sectors.
Market Challenge Analysis:
Raw Material Volatility:
One of the primary challenges facing the Architectural Coatings Market is the volatility of raw material prices. Fluctuations in the cost of key ingredients, such as resins, pigments, and solvents, can significantly impact production costs and, consequently, product pricing. According to the International Monetary Fund (IMF), global commodity prices can be influenced by factors such as geopolitical tensions, supply chain disruptions, and changes in demand. This unpredictability creates challenges for manufacturers in budgeting and maintaining profit margins. As a result, companies may find it difficult to provide stable pricing to customers, potentially affecting market competitiveness and consumer trust. For instance, sudden spikes in raw material costs can force manufacturers to adjust their pricing strategies, potentially leading to customer dissatisfaction and loss of market share.
Stringent Regulatory Requirements:
Navigating stringent regulatory requirements poses another significant challenge for the Architectural Coatings Market. Governments are increasingly enacting regulations aimed at reducing environmental impacts and ensuring product safety. Compliance with these regulations often requires significant investments in research and development, as well as modifications to existing production processes. The Environmental Protection Agency (EPA) and similar regulatory bodies are setting higher standards for VOC emissions and hazardous materials, compelling manufacturers to innovate continually. This ongoing pressure to meet regulatory standards can strain resources and increase operational costs, making it difficult for smaller companies to compete effectively in a market dominated by larger players with more extensive R&D capabilities. Additionally, failure to comply with these stringent regulations can lead to severe consequences, including fines, product recalls, and damage to brand reputation, further emphasizing the importance of adherence to regulatory guidelines.
Supply Chain Disruptions:
Furthermore, global events like natural disasters, political instability, and trade disputes can disrupt the supply chain for raw materials and components used in manufacturing architectural coatings. These disruptions make inventory management difficult, with companies facing the risk of stockouts or overstocking during uncertain times. For example, political unrest in key supplier regions can halt production and shipment of essential raw materials, leaving manufacturers scrambling to find alternative sources or risk production delays.
Environmental Concerns:
Environmental concerns are also growing, as the widespread use of plastic in product packaging and waste generated during production processes contribute to environmental pollution. The architectural coatings industry is under increasing pressure to adopt sustainable practices and develop eco-friendly products. However, developing biodegradable or eco-friendly coatings remains a significant challenge due to high production costs and the need to maintain performance standards. Companies are investing in research to find viable alternatives, but the transition to sustainable products is gradual and requires substantial resources.
Market Segmentation Analysis:
By Type
The Architectural Coatings Market is segmented by type into water-based, solvent-based, and powder coatings. Water-based coatings are gaining popularity due to their low VOC content and environmentally friendly properties, making them a preferred choice for both residential and commercial applications. Solvent-based coatings still hold a significant share, particularly in industrial applications where durability and performance are critical. Powder coatings are also emerging as a sustainable option, as they emit zero VOCs during application and offer excellent coverage and finish. This diverse range of types caters to various consumer preferences and regulatory requirements.
By Technology
In terms of technology, the market can be categorized into conventional coatings, high-performance coatings, and smart coatings. Conventional coatings remain widely used due to their cost-effectiveness and ease of application. However, high-performance coatings, which offer enhanced durability, weather resistance, and protective properties, are witnessing increased adoption, especially in challenging environments. Smart coatings are an innovative segment that responds to environmental changes, providing additional functionalities such as self-cleaning or anti-microbial properties. The growing interest in technology-driven solutions is pushing manufacturers to invest in research and development, expanding the offerings available to consumers.
By End-User
The market is further segmented by end-user into residential, commercial, and industrial sectors. The residential sector is the largest consumer of architectural coatings, driven by ongoing construction and renovation activities. The commercial sector also shows strong demand, as businesses seek to enhance their spaces for aesthetic appeal and durability. The industrial segment, while smaller, is crucial for high-performance coatings used in manufacturing facilities, warehouses, and other demanding environments. Each end-user segment presents unique requirements, influencing the types and technologies of coatings that are favored in different applications.

Regional Analysis:
North America
North America holds a significant share of the Architectural Coatings Market, accounting for approximately 30% of the global market. The growth in this region is primarily driven by a robust construction sector and high demand for innovative, high-performance coatings. The United States leads the market, supported by substantial investments in both residential and commercial construction. Additionally, stringent environmental regulations from authorities like the Environmental Protection Agency (EPA) encourage the adoption of low-VOC and eco-friendly coatings. The presence of major coating manufacturers and the increasing trend toward sustainable building practices further bolster the market in North America. In particular, the growth of green building initiatives is prompting construction firms to seek advanced coating solutions that meet environmental standards while offering aesthetic appeal.
Europe
Europe is another major player in the Architectural Coatings Market, holding approximately 25% of the global market share. The region is characterized by a strong emphasis on sustainability and regulatory compliance, leading to increased demand for eco-friendly coatings. Countries like Germany, France, and the United Kingdom are at the forefront of this trend, with stringent regulations driving manufacturers to develop low-VOC and water-based products. Furthermore, the European market is witnessing a rise in renovation activities, particularly in urban areas, which is fueling demand for decorative and protective coatings. The European Commission’s initiatives to promote sustainable construction and renovation practices further enhance market growth. Additionally, the increasing popularity of smart coatings that offer advanced functionalities, such as self-cleaning and enhanced durability, is expected to create new opportunities within the European market.
Asia-Pacific
The Asia-Pacific region is projected to experience the highest growth rate in the Architectural Coatings Market, with an expected market share of around 35% by 2032. The rapid urbanization and industrialization in countries such as China and India are significant drivers of this growth. As more people migrate to urban areas, the demand for residential and commercial buildings is surging, subsequently increasing the need for high-quality architectural coatings. Government initiatives aimed at improving infrastructure, along with rising disposable incomes and changing lifestyles, are further propelling market demand. Additionally, the growing awareness of sustainable construction practices is encouraging manufacturers to develop eco-friendly coating solutions tailored to the needs of the region. The Asia-Pacific market is also characterized by a burgeoning middle class, which is driving demand for aesthetically pleasing and durable coatings in residential projects. As the region continues to invest in construction and infrastructure development, the architectural coatings market is poised for significant expansion.

Recent Developments:
- In January 2022, the U.S. Department of Agriculture (USDA) certified Arkema’s SYNAQUA 4856 alkyd with the Certified Biobased Product designation. Arkema’s SYNAQUA 4856 alkyd consists of 97 percent bio-based raw materials, primarily sourced from Nordic forest wastes, and is free from APEO, ammonia, solvents, and plasticizers. This alkyd is designed for architectural coatings, allowing formulators to achieve desirable properties in their interior wall paint and primer formulations, including gloss potential, chemical resistance, scrub resistance, and hardness development.
- Also in January 2022, The Home Depot® and HD Supply® expanded their partnership with PPG’s architectural coatings business to provide a comprehensive range of professional PPG paint products and services tailored for professional clients. This new product line became available in all Home Depot stores across the United States starting in the fourth quarter of 2021. HD Supply, a wholly-owned subsidiary of The Home Depot and a leading national distributor of maintenance, repair, and operations (MRO) items, will also stock the complete product line.
- In October 2023, BASF launched ACRONAL MB, a line of acrylic binders specifically designed for architectural coatings in North America. These ACRONAL binders deliver the same performance and quality, utilizing bio-feedstocks instead of traditional fossil-based raw materials under the Biomass Balance approach, certified by REDcert2.
- In December 2023, DuPont announced a collaboration with Coryor Surface Treatment Company Ltd. and Nippon Paint Taiwan to introduce a new range of printed Tedlar® PVF solutions and PVF coatings. Tedlar® preserves aesthetic attributes for decades, making it an enduring choice for architectural applications.
Market Concentration & Characteristics:
The Architectural Coatings Market exhibits moderate concentration, with a few key players holding significant market shares, while numerous smaller companies also contribute to the competitive landscape. Major companies like Sherwin-Williams, PPG Industries, and AkzoNobel dominate the market, benefiting from extensive distribution networks, strong brand equity, and substantial investments in research and development. These leaders focus on innovation, continuously enhancing product offerings with advanced technologies, such as smart coatings and eco-friendly formulations. The market is characterized by a strong emphasis on sustainability, with increasing consumer demand for low-VOC and environmentally friendly products, prompting both major and emerging players to align their strategies with green practices. Additionally, regional dynamics play a crucial role, as local manufacturers cater to specific market needs and preferences, enhancing competition. The presence of niche players further diversifies the market, allowing for a wide range of specialized products tailored to particular applications, such as anti-corrosive coatings for industrial uses or decorative coatings for residential projects. Overall, the Architectural Coatings Market is marked by its dynamic nature, driven by innovation, sustainability, and the adaptability of companies to shifting consumer preferences and regulatory landscapes.
